In a strategic move to solve the “office space crisis” for Nigerian entrepreneurs, The Alternative Bank has partnered with IWG (the world’s largest flexible workspace provider) to launch an integrated ecosystem for small businesses. The partnership aims to establish six to eight new workspace locations annually, creating a nationwide network where banking and business operations live under one roof.
The “Single Ecosystem” Model The collaboration moves away from traditional banking by offering a “one-stop-shop” for entrepreneurs. Instead of visiting a bank for a loan and then hunting for a costly office, SMEs can now access:
-
Modern Work Environments: Fully equipped co-working spaces and private offices.
-
Operational Support: Administrative services and high-speed infrastructure.
-
Integrated Financial Services: On-site funding support and banking tools tailored for business scaling.
Preserving Capital for Growth One of the biggest hurdles for Nigerian SMEs is the prohibitive cost of commercial real estate—often requiring two years of rent upfront. The IWG flexible model addresses this by:
-
Affordable Monthly Billing: Allowing startups to pay as they go.
-
Preserving Cash Flow: Enabling founders to spend their limited capital on raw materials, staff, or marketing rather than furniture and generators.
A Nationwide Footprint While the initiative was commissioned in Lagos, the rollout is aggressively national. The partners confirmed plans to expand into key commercial hubs across every region:
-
East: Enugu and Onitsha.
-
North: Kaduna, Kano, Maiduguri, and Jos.
-
West: Ibadan and beyond.
The “Service-Driven” Bank A senior executive from The Alternative Bank noted that this initiative aligns with the global shift where banking is no longer just about “keeping money” but about “enabling productivity.” By providing the physical infrastructure alongside the capital, the bank is positioning itself as a direct partner in the success of the Nigerian SME, which currently makes up the vast majority of the country’s economic activity.
